Florence PD has a club but it cost $50 for a very limited amount of time on the range and no key and very limited access. The members of the club in Sheffield built that with there time, talent and money and they each have a key to the range and it's facilities. and a say in what happens with in the club  The range has very good earthen berms for back stops and all firing is done towards the river so any rounds that were to get over the back stops will fall at gravity velocity into the river with no more damage than small hail falling from to sky.
